软件开发工具有哪些:全面解析与实用指南

从新手到专家,这些工具助你高效开发!

软件开发工具有哪些?为什么它们重要?

在当今这个数字化快速发展的时代,软件开发已经成为各行各业不可或缺的一部分。无论是开发一个简单的网页应用,还是构建一个复杂的系统,选择合适的开发工具都能极大提高开发效率和代码质量。

那么,软件开发工具有哪些呢?这篇文章将为你详细讲解常见的开发工具,并分析它们各自的特点和适用场景。

无论你是刚入门的编程小白,还是经验丰富的老手,这篇文章都会让你对开发工具有更深入的理解。

代码编辑器:你的第一道防线

代码编辑器是每个开发者最基本的工具之一。它不仅仅是写代码的地方,还提供了语法高亮、自动补全、插件支持等功能。

常见的代码编辑器包括:

选择一款适合自己的编辑器,可以大大提升工作效率。

版本控制:管理代码变更的利器

版本控制系统(VCS)是团队协作和代码管理的核心工具。它可以帮助你追踪代码的变化、回滚错误、合并多人修改等。

最常用的版本控制系统是 Git,配合 GitHubGitLab 等平台使用,可以实现高效的代码管理。

Git 不仅适合团队开发,也适合个人项目,是每个开发者必须掌握的技能。

调试工具:排查问题的好帮手

调试工具能帮助开发者快速定位并修复程序中的错误。不同语言和框架有不同的调试工具。

例如:

掌握调试技巧,可以节省大量排查时间。

项目管理工具:让团队协作更顺畅

项目管理工具可以帮助你规划任务、分配工作、跟踪进度。

常见的工具有:

合理使用项目管理工具,可以大大提高团队的工作效率。

测试工具:确保代码质量的关键

测试工具用于验证代码是否符合预期,避免上线后出现严重问题。

常见的测试工具包括:

好的测试习惯,是高质量软件的保障。

其他实用工具:提升开发体验

除了上述工具,还有一些辅助性的开发工具,也能提升开发效率。

这些工具虽然不直接参与编码,但对整体开发流程至关重要。

立即开始你的开发之旅